1. Classic Cowboy Outfit: Timeless and Iconic

A classic cowboy outfit is one of the most iconic styles that never goes out of fashion. For a true Western look outfit, start with the essential pieces: a cowboy hat, denim jeans or a skirt, and a plaid shirt. Pair these with sturdy cowboy boots, a leather belt, and a classic western buckle. Earthy tones like brown, tan, and beige work perfectly to create that rustic charm, while adding leather accents like a waist belt or belt buckle adds to the authentic cowgirl feel. This outfit exudes a sense of adventure and grit while still being stylish and functional.
You can modernize the look with some designer western wear for women, like a tailored leather jacket or a chic crossbody bag. For a sophisticated twist, dress it up with statement jewelry like silver bangles or a turquoise necklace. Whether you’re attending a rodeo, a western-themed party, or simply want a stylish, everyday look, a classic cowboy outfit always stands out as the epitome of cowgirl chic.

14. Authentic Cowgirl Look: True to Tradition

An authentic cowgirl look celebrates the traditional elements of Western wear while maintaining a timeless and classic style. To achieve this, start with a pair of denim jeans and a simple button-down western shirt. The shirt can be plain or patterned, but it should have the signature snap buttons and yoke detail typical of cowgirl shirts. Pair this with a pair of high-quality cowboy boots, and don’t forget the all-important cowboy hat. Authentic cowgirl outfits are practical yet stylish, perfect for riding, working on the ranch, or attending a western-themed event.
To complete the look, add a wide leather belt with a large, ornate western buckle. You can also incorporate a bandana around your neck for that added touch of cowgirl authenticity. This outfit is all about celebrating the heritage of the American West and embracing the rugged charm of traditional cowgirl style.
15. Women’s Cowboy Hats: The Ultimate Western Accessory

No cowgirl look is complete without a signature women’s cowboy hat. Cowboy hats not only serve as protection from the sun but also add that quintessential Western flair to any outfit. A well-fitted hat, whether it’s in classic felt or straw, adds character to any cowgirl outfit, whether you’re wearing a casual look or something more dressy. To create the perfect outfit, pair the hat with a classic plaid shirt, denim jeans, and a pair of cowboy boots. The hat will not only add a visual focal point to your outfit but will help enhance the overall cowgirl vibe.
For a more modern twist, you can choose a hat with unique embellishments, like leather bands or feathers. This will create a fashion-forward statement piece that enhances any outfit, whether it’s a simple tee and jeans or a more refined Western dress. Women’s cowboy hats are versatile and can be worn with practically any cowgirl outfit to give it that authentic touch.
